Photo essay premier

Our 2021 call for submissions for Travel Post Monthly adds photo essays to every issue. Each month, the work of two travel photographers will be presented in photo essay form where images tell a story rather than words. TPM will show the work of new and seasoned travel photographers.

The photo essays will have 5—8 photographs with a 100-word introduction and brief photographer’s profile. The photo essays will follow the current photographer’s guides included in TPM Writers Guides.

2021 Editorial Calendar unveiled

In 2020, TPM published themed issues in March, June, September, and December. The 2020 themed issues have been our most popular. The September Tours edition had so many submissions, we extended Tours into October’s release.

2021 call for submissions

January – Food ~ February – Rivers ~ March – Libations ~ April –Spring Break ~ May – The EU ~ June – Beach Escapes ~ July – Immerse in Nature ~ August – Giving Back Travel ~ September – Best Hikes in… ~ October – Bring on the Leaves ~ November – Island Fever ~ December – Winter Holidays Worldwide.
For full descriptions of each theme, see the 2021 Editorial Calendar in TPM Writers Guides.

Call for Submissions—Luxury Lodging

For our December 2020 issue, Travel Post Monthly will feature stories and photos about Luxury Lodging.

Tell us about a place you’ve stayed that was luxurious—hotels, B&Bs, vacation rentals, glamping, maybe a boat or ship. Size and form don’t matter, as long as it is a place of exceptional comfort and lovely surroundings. How about a castle or mansion? A tent with a featherbed, bottle of bubbly, and sunset deck is ultra-luxurious in the middle of a desert. A canopy bed by a fireplace is not only luxury but romantic.

Whether you stayed for a day or a month, tell readers about the luxury you experienced. Was it the décor, the ambiance, or perhaps the service? Describe it in a way that takes the reader there.

ESP

Don’t forget, EP (eat, play). Share an eatery or two. What are things to do at the lodging or in the area?
How do we get there? Fly, drive, walk?

Write a story that invites the reader to make a reservation, book a flight, and pack a bag.

The submission deadline is November 15, 2020. We are looking for 800—1200 words. Photos are a big +, include your best shots.

Read TPM’s Writer’s Guides for specifics on how to submit your story and photos. ITWPA membership isn’t required, but members are given priority.
